Job Description

A postdoctoral research associate position is available in the lab of
Scott Blanchard.

The Blanchard laboratory in the Department of Structural Biology at St. Jude Children’s Research Hospital is seeking a highly motivated Postdoctal student with experience in molecular biology, biochemistry (preferably of membrane proteins) and quantitative biophysical and/or computational approaches to examine the molecular basis of GPCR signaling fidelity at single-molecule scale in order to accelerate a next-generation GPCR-targeting drug discovery program.

Responsibilities:

· Lead the experimental design, execution, and data analysis of biophysical studies characterizing GPCR structural dynamics with in vivo downstream signaling response.

· Engineer and isolate high-quality, homogeneous samples of GPCRs and signaling partners for ensemble and single-molecule analytical assays.

· Expand your technical skillset through expert-led training in smFRET imaging to perform experiments, analyze complex datasets, and develop quantitative models to explain GPCR signaling mechanisms.

· Work independently, leading a project from hypothesis to high-quality oral presentations and publications.

· Collaborate with an interdisciplinary group of researchers as part of a multi-institutional collaborative, including presentations to a broad audience.

· Train and mentor graduate students, postdocs and visiting scientists.

· Instruct other staff in basic laboratory techniques and procedures.

Minimum education:

· Ph.D in life science or other physical science.

Minimum Experience:

· 0-3 years of Post-PhD experience.

· Prior experience in GPCR signaling studies and/or single-molecule fluorescence analyses is highly preferred.

· Direct experience with isolation and functional characterization of GPCRs and their signaling partners (G-proteins, arrestins, GPCR kinases, etc.) is strongly preferred.
